  4. This helped me: (Credit goes to Draz ofc :P)

     

    I LOVED this quest, and Darkmeyer is beautiful!

     

    If you need help with boss, here's a few tips:

     

    [hide=BLOOD FOR THE BLOOD GODS]

     

    Helm: Neitz helm

    Cape: SW cape/skill cape/fire cape

    Amulet: Fury/Glory

    Top: Black dhide body (Karil's not really recommended incase you DO die; as if it drops then it will break)

    Weapon: Blisterwood polearm

    Bottoms: Black dhide legs (Same applies for karil bottoms)

    Gloves: RFD gloves

    Boots: Dragon boots, possibly..I'm not sure, I wore snakeskin as they were the only boots I had!

    Ring: Ring of Life (just incase!)

     

    Inventory:

    Draken Medallion (I just had it incase he outhit the ROL and I could tele back- it is automatically kept upon death along with Darkmeyer clothing)

    Extreme set/super set

    1 Prayer Potion

    Blisterwood stakes

    HOLY WATER is essential. (Obtained during the quest)

    Darkmeyer clothes set (Wear them to before you go into the fight, then switch to combat gear in the pre-fight room)

    Food: Personally, I took Baron Sharks because I had them in the bank, though you should take Rocktails, Juju Gumbo or normal sharks!

    IF YOU USE A FAMILIAR! Use a unicorn! It's healing helps out a good bit if you're hit!

    Don't forget your familiar scrolls!

     

    The fight:

    Before you face Vanstrom, you must kill his Bloodveld, in the pre-fight room!

    You can kill this easily by praying melee and then throwing the holy water on it at the beginning of the fight.

    Once you kill the bloodveld, you have a breather before you can enter the next room and face Vanstrom.

     

    Walk in (Don't pray yet!) and go through the dialouge, and once finished, stick on your prayer protection.

    For the fight, I prayed MAGE and PROTECT ITEM. Though if you have Curses, then you could try the Deflect mage, Protect item then turm with you're hitting him, and SS on the bloodvelings he summons after halfway.

    He uses a few attacks,

     

    His magic attack is a read ball he fires at you; prayer protects against this

     

    Melee, if you're up close, which you will be; though you should be able to tank any hits

     

    'Darkness', this can hit HIGH and though prayer and it is EASILY AVOIDABLE! All you need to do is step away from him and FACE AWAY from him!

     

    Blood pools, this is when he goes airbourne- these pools are the main things that will hurt if they catch you; all you need to do is circle the room, while switched to the blisterwood staked, and throw them at you while avoiding the puddles. The puddles hit 400+ so do be careful at this part.

    Freeze- at random points during the blood puddle/flight stage, he can freeze you in place, allowing the puddle to hit you. Just keep clicking away from them!

     

    Bloodvelings summon, he summons 2 bloodveld type of creatures at the north and south ends of the room; they will not hurt you but make sure to kill them quickly or THEY WILL HEAL VANSTROM. They only have 50 LP and low defence.

     

    Mistified- This is his final stage, and it is at this point which you use the holy water! Use the holy water and lure him over it and it will kill him. Though beware, he does have a magic attack at this stage which isn't blocked by the mage prayer although it may lower the damage from it. Just keep on your toes and keep spamming that holy water.

     

    Finally, you've killed Vanstrom! Though you have one last thing to do in this fight, I won't spoil the surprise ;)
